About SOWIC Early Childhood Programs

SOWIC currently offers special education early childhood programs in Laraway School District 70C, Reed Custer School District 255U, and Wilmington School District 209. Children residing in these schools districts as well as Union School District 81, Elwood School District 203, and Rockdale School District 84 may also be found eligible to attend these programs. Eligibility is determined through referrals from Early Intervention, preschool screening, and through a play based assessment.  Students enrolled in these programs have been identified as having a delay or disability which requires specialized intervention. Each child enrolled in the program has an Individual Education Plan (IEP). Our classrooms are staffed with certified special education/early childhood teachers and teacher assistants. Students can also receive speech therapy, occupational therapy or physical therapy based on their needs. Our programs utilize research based curriculum and in some cases opportunities to be part of a district level program for at risk children. Our programs offer AM or PM sessions 5 days per week throughout the school year. Transportation is provided.  There is no cost to parents for these services.
